> This summer I built my first custom module for Webmin which also happens
> to be my first cgi script as well. I managed to get the module to do
> what I want. The only problem i am having now is when I load the module
> or add a webmin user to the module Webmin crashes and i have to restart
> it. Is there a place I can get help with debugging these things or am I
> on my own? If anybody else finds the module helpfull I would be willing
> to add it to the 3rd party modules list. The module is a wireless
> control for madwifi driven wireless nics. It has basic functionality at
> the moment but does make creating/editing interfaces nice and easy.
> Currently the module can create and destroy VAPs, use wireless-tools to
> edit the interface settings (wep and wpa are not supported yet),
> supports setting up multiple VAPS on a single interface, and does a
> couple iwpriv tricks like scanning for APs, listing connected peers when
> in AP mode. I think with some help from a person with more experience
> the module could be a viable solution for some folks.
That sounds like a nice idea for a module ..
Regarding the crashing, check if anything gets logged in /var/webmin/miniserv.error
when it happens. Also, try logging in as root and running the following
commands to re-start Webmin :
/etc/webmin/stop ; /etc/webmin/start
Then take whatever action causes it to crash, and see if any messages appear
in the shell window.
